Good Bye America is German born photographer Volker Corell's look at contemporary life in the United States. Based in Los Angeles since 1978, Corell has focused on American culture and its significant inequalities, all of which are still current today, such as racism, illegal immigration, drug abuse, crime and violence. Full of intense and compelling black and white images, with a bold critical point of view, this book was mass produced in Germany. Good Bye America is not so difficult to find nowadays but definitely a largely overlooked gem.
